Opcional. Se esse aplicativo relata ou não a integridade.
Bool
endOfLifeDate
A data de término da vida útil da versão da imagem da galeria. Essa propriedade pode ser usada para fins de descomissionamento. Essa propriedade é atualizável.
corda
excludeFromLatest
Se definido como true, as Máquinas Virtuais implantadas a partir da versão mais recente da Definição de Imagem não usarão essa Versão da Imagem.
Bool
manageActions
UserArtifactManage
replicaCount
O número de réplicas da Versão da Imagem a serem criadas por região. Essa propriedade entraria em vigor para uma região quando regionalReplicaCount não for especificado. Essa propriedade é atualizável.
int
fonte
A imagem de origem da qual a Versão da Imagem será criada.
UserArtifactSource (obrigatório)
storageAccountType
Especifica o tipo de conta de armazenamento a ser usado para armazenar a imagem. Essa propriedade não é atualizável.
'Standard_LRS' 'Standard_ZRS'
targetRegions
As regiões de destino para as quais a Versão da Imagem será replicada. Essa propriedade é atualizável.
de Região de Destino []
Microsoft.Compute/galleries/applications/versions
Nome
Descrição
Valor
localização
Local do recurso
cadeia de caracteres (obrigatório)
nome
O nome do recurso
cadeia de caracteres (obrigatório)
pai
No Bicep, você pode especificar o recurso pai para um recurso filho. Você só precisa adicionar essa propriedade quando o recurso filho é declarado fora do recurso pai.
O número de réplicas da Versão da Imagem a serem criadas por região. Essa propriedade é atualizável.
int
storageAccountType
Especifica o tipo de conta de armazenamento a ser usado para armazenar a imagem. Essa propriedade não é atualizável.
'Standard_LRS' 'Standard_ZRS'
UserArtifactManage
Nome
Descrição
Valor
instalar
Necessário. O caminho e os argumentos para instalar o aplicativo da galeria. Isso é limitado a 4.096 caracteres.
cadeia de caracteres (obrigatório)
retirar
Necessário. O caminho e os argumentos para remover o aplicativo da galeria. Isso é limitado a 4.096 caracteres.
cadeia de caracteres (obrigatório)
atualização
Opcional. O caminho e os argumentos para atualizar o aplicativo da galeria. Se não estiver presente, a operação de atualização invocará o comando remove na versão anterior e instalará o comando na versão atual do aplicativo da galeria. Isso é limitado a 4.096 caracteres.
corda
UserArtifactSource
Nome
Descrição
Valor
defaultConfigurationLink
Opcional. O defaultConfigurationLink do artefato deve ser um blob de página de armazenamento legível.
corda
mediaLink
Necessário. O mediaLink do artefato deve ser um blob de página de armazenamento legível.
cadeia de caracteres (obrigatório)
Definição de recurso de modelo do ARM
O tipo de recurso de galerias/aplicativos/versões pode ser implantado com operações direcionadas:
Opcional. Se esse aplicativo relata ou não a integridade.
Bool
endOfLifeDate
A data de término da vida útil da versão da imagem da galeria. Essa propriedade pode ser usada para fins de descomissionamento. Essa propriedade é atualizável.
corda
excludeFromLatest
Se definido como true, as Máquinas Virtuais implantadas a partir da versão mais recente da Definição de Imagem não usarão essa Versão da Imagem.
Bool
manageActions
UserArtifactManage
replicaCount
O número de réplicas da Versão da Imagem a serem criadas por região. Essa propriedade entraria em vigor para uma região quando regionalReplicaCount não for especificado. Essa propriedade é atualizável.
int
fonte
A imagem de origem da qual a Versão da Imagem será criada.
UserArtifactSource (obrigatório)
storageAccountType
Especifica o tipo de conta de armazenamento a ser usado para armazenar a imagem. Essa propriedade não é atualizável.
'Standard_LRS' 'Standard_ZRS'
targetRegions
As regiões de destino para as quais a Versão da Imagem será replicada. Essa propriedade é atualizável.
de Região de Destino []
Microsoft.Compute/galleries/applications/versions
Nome
Descrição
Valor
apiVersion
A versão da API
'2019-07-01'
localização
Local do recurso
cadeia de caracteres (obrigatório)
nome
O nome do recurso
cadeia de caracteres (obrigatório)
Propriedades
Descreve as propriedades de uma versão de imagem da galeria.
O número de réplicas da Versão da Imagem a serem criadas por região. Essa propriedade é atualizável.
int
storageAccountType
Especifica o tipo de conta de armazenamento a ser usado para armazenar a imagem. Essa propriedade não é atualizável.
'Standard_LRS' 'Standard_ZRS'
UserArtifactManage
Nome
Descrição
Valor
instalar
Necessário. O caminho e os argumentos para instalar o aplicativo da galeria. Isso é limitado a 4.096 caracteres.
cadeia de caracteres (obrigatório)
retirar
Necessário. O caminho e os argumentos para remover o aplicativo da galeria. Isso é limitado a 4.096 caracteres.
cadeia de caracteres (obrigatório)
atualização
Opcional. O caminho e os argumentos para atualizar o aplicativo da galeria. Se não estiver presente, a operação de atualização invocará o comando remove na versão anterior e instalará o comando na versão atual do aplicativo da galeria. Isso é limitado a 4.096 caracteres.
corda
UserArtifactSource
Nome
Descrição
Valor
defaultConfigurationLink
Opcional. O defaultConfigurationLink do artefato deve ser um blob de página de armazenamento legível.
corda
mediaLink
Necessário. O mediaLink do artefato deve ser um blob de página de armazenamento legível.
cadeia de caracteres (obrigatório)
Exemplos de uso
Definição de recurso do Terraform (provedor de AzAPI)
O tipo de recurso de galerias/aplicativos/versões pode ser implantado com operações direcionadas:
grupos de recursos
Para obter uma lista de propriedades alteradas em cada versão da API, consulte de log de alterações.
Formato de recurso
Para criar um recurso Microsoft.Compute/galleries/applications/versions, adicione o Terraform a seguir ao seu modelo.
Opcional. Se esse aplicativo relata ou não a integridade.
Bool
endOfLifeDate
A data de término da vida útil da versão da imagem da galeria. Essa propriedade pode ser usada para fins de descomissionamento. Essa propriedade é atualizável.
corda
excludeFromLatest
Se definido como true, as Máquinas Virtuais implantadas a partir da versão mais recente da Definição de Imagem não usarão essa Versão da Imagem.
Bool
manageActions
UserArtifactManage
replicaCount
O número de réplicas da Versão da Imagem a serem criadas por região. Essa propriedade entraria em vigor para uma região quando regionalReplicaCount não for especificado. Essa propriedade é atualizável.
int
fonte
A imagem de origem da qual a Versão da Imagem será criada.
UserArtifactSource (obrigatório)
storageAccountType
Especifica o tipo de conta de armazenamento a ser usado para armazenar a imagem. Essa propriedade não é atualizável.
'Standard_LRS' 'Standard_ZRS'
targetRegions
As regiões de destino para as quais a Versão da Imagem será replicada. Essa propriedade é atualizável.
O número de réplicas da Versão da Imagem a serem criadas por região. Essa propriedade é atualizável.
int
storageAccountType
Especifica o tipo de conta de armazenamento a ser usado para armazenar a imagem. Essa propriedade não é atualizável.
'Standard_LRS' 'Standard_ZRS'
UserArtifactManage
Nome
Descrição
Valor
instalar
Necessário. O caminho e os argumentos para instalar o aplicativo da galeria. Isso é limitado a 4.096 caracteres.
cadeia de caracteres (obrigatório)
retirar
Necessário. O caminho e os argumentos para remover o aplicativo da galeria. Isso é limitado a 4.096 caracteres.
cadeia de caracteres (obrigatório)
atualização
Opcional. O caminho e os argumentos para atualizar o aplicativo da galeria. Se não estiver presente, a operação de atualização invocará o comando remove na versão anterior e instalará o comando na versão atual do aplicativo da galeria. Isso é limitado a 4.096 caracteres.
corda
UserArtifactSource
Nome
Descrição
Valor
defaultConfigurationLink
Opcional. O defaultConfigurationLink do artefato deve ser um blob de página de armazenamento legível.
corda
mediaLink
Necessário. O mediaLink do artefato deve ser um blob de página de armazenamento legível.